Did PLTR Beat Earnings? Q2 2025 Results
Palantir delivered a landmark quarter in Q2 2025, crossing the $1 billion revenue threshold for the first time and leaving Wall Street's expectations well behind, with revenue of $1.00 billion representing 48.0% year-over-year growth and a 6.84% beat against the $939.47 million consensus. Adjusted EPS of $0.16 topped the $0.14 estimate by 15.52%, while GAAP net income more than doubled from the year-ago period to reach a 33% margin. The primary engine behind the blowout was explosive U.S. commercial momentum, with that segment surging 93% year-over-year to $306 million as Palantir's Artificial Intelligence Platform continued driving rapid enterprise adoption. Contract activity was equally striking, with a record $2.27 billion in total contract value closed during the quarter, up 140% year-over-year. Looking ahead, management raised full-year 2025 revenue guidance to $4.14 to $4.15 billion, implying approximately 45% growth, while projecting Q3 revenue of $1.08 to $1.09 billion, which would mark the highest sequential quarterly revenue growth in company history.
- AI leverage driving accelerating adoption across U.S. commercial and government segments
- U.S. commercial revenue growth of 93% Y/Y driven by AIP adoption
- Record total contract value of $2.27 billion closed in Q2, up 140% Y/Y
- U.S. commercial TCV of $843 million, up 222% Y/Y
- Customer count grew 43% Y/Y and 10% Q/Q
- 157 deals of at least $1 million, 66 deals of at least $5 million, and 42 deals of at least $10 million

Forward Guidance & Outlook
For Q3 2025, Palantir expects revenue of $1.083–$1.087 billion (implying 50% year-over-year growth) and adjusted income from operations of $493–$497 million. For full year 2025, the company raised revenue guidance to $4.142–$4.150 billion (approximately 45% year-over-year growth), raised U.S. commercial revenue guidance to in excess of $1.302 billion (at least 85% growth), raised adjusted income from operations guidance to $1.912–$1.920 billion, and raised adjusted free cash flow guidance to $1.8–$2.0 billion. The company continues to expect GAAP operating income and net income in each quarter of 2025.
